Avant-garde artist and Lou Reed’s widow LAURIE ANDERSON
just launched her 9th LP, her first in 6 years. It’s titled AMELIA.

The new album is centered around female pioneering aviator
Amelia Earhart (1897-1937) who was the first woman to cross
the Atlantic Ocean. She went missing after a fatal flight in 1937.
Anderson: “The words used in Amelia are inspired by her pilot diaries, the telegrams
she wrote to her husband, and my idea of what a woman flying around the world might
think about. Helping bring her musical vision to life are Czech orchestra Filharmonie Brno
with conductor Dennis Russell Davies, Anohni, Gabriel Cabezas, Rob Moose, Ryan Kelly,
Martha Mooke, Marc Ribot, Tony Scherr, Nadia Sirota, and Kenny Wolleson.”
Spin says: “On Amelia, Anderson resurrects this courageous woman and gives her breath, heart, and soul. It is impossible to hear this aerial ballet and walk away unaffected.”
TUTV: This is not an ordinary album structurally, sonically nor vocally. This record is the soundtrack to an Amelia documentary yet to be made. Anderson tells (short) stories about Amalia‘s adventures, only on the 3 songs featuring endearing voice Anohni and one other track there’s some singing. The album is a 34-minute symphony honoring a legendary aviator. Captivating experience it is. Give it a couple of spins and enjoy the flight, it’s an awesome one.
